| DURHAM, N.C. --- North Carolina (19-2, 6-0 Atlantic Coast Conference) concludes the first half of its league schedule when the Tar Heels travel to Durham to face archrival Duke Monday night at 7 at Cameron Indoor Stadium. Carolina is coming off a 76-55 win over Wake Forest on Jan. 31. Duke enters the contest with a record of 16-5 (5-1 ACC) after an 85-50 win over Virginia Tech on Feb. 1. UNC is ranked No. 3 in both the AP poll and the ESPN/USA Today coaches' poll. Duke is ranked No. 9 in the AP
